Running the full pipeline with just one sample will fail to run the DESeq2 QC part as DESeq2 needs at least two samples to estimate the dispersion.
One solution would be to ignore the QC by providing --skip_deseq2 but it would be nicer if it is checked within the pipeline and skipped automatically.
